DLL files, short for Dynamic Link Library files, are essential for the smooth operation of computer programs. They contain code and data that multiple programs can use simultaneously, which helps in saving memory and disk space. Common Issues and Errors Related to 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
- 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.
- 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
- The file 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
- This application failed to start because 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ll Errors
In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to 509.MSVCP140D_APP.dll by utilizing the (DISM) tool.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th
and press Enter. -
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.
